Déployer et gérer des ressources dans Azure à l’aide de modèles ARM JSON
Aperçu
-
Level
-
Compétence
-
Produit
-
Objet
Les modèles Azure Resource Manager (ARM) vous permettent de définir les exigences d’infrastructure pour vos déploiements sur Azure.
Les modèles ARM JSON utilisent une syntaxe de code déclarative que vous traitez comme du code d’application. Le traitement de votre infrastructure en tant que code vous permet de suivre les modifications apportées à vos exigences d’infrastructure et de rendre vos déploiements plus cohérents et reproductibles.
Prenez ce parcours d’apprentissage pour apprendre à :
- Définissez de manière déclarative les ressources Azure dont vous avez besoin dans la structure d’un modèle ARM.
- Créez et validez vos modèles à l’aide de Visual Studio Code.
- Déployez vos modèles à l’aide d’Azure CLI, d’Azure PowerShell et de GitHub Actions.
- Décomposez les déploiements complexes en composants plus petits et plus réutilisables à l’aide de modèles imbriqués et de modèles liés.
- Validez et affichez un aperçu des modifications de votre infrastructure grâce à what-if et au kit de test de modèle ARM.
- Ajoutez des étapes personnalisées à vos modèles ARM à l’aide de scripts de déploiement.
- Utilisez des constructions avancées telles que l’ordre de déploiement, les déploiements conditionnels et les secrets pour gérer des déploiements complexes.
Prérequis
La connaissance d’Azure Resource Manager et des groupes de ressources Azure est recommandée, mais elle n’est pas requise
Prise en main d’Azure
Choisissez le compte Azure qui vous convient. Payez à l’utilisation ou essayez Azure gratuitement pendant jusqu’à 30 jours. S’inscrire.
Code de réussite
Souhaitez-vous demander un code de réussite ?
Modules de ce parcours d’apprentissage
Écrivez des modèles Azure Resource Manager (modèles ARM) JSON en utilisant Visual Studio Code pour déployer votre infrastructure sur Azure de manière fiable et cohérente.
Gérez plusieurs déploiements d’environnement Azure de vos modèles Azure Resource Manager à l’aide de fonctions, de variables, de balises et de fichiers de paramètres.
Ce module vous apprend à créer des modèles valides et vous donne des recommandations que vous pouvez suivre à l’aide du kit de ressources de test de modèle ARM.
Ajoutez des étapes personnalisées à vos modèles Bicep ou JSON Azure Resource Manager (modèles ARM). Intégrez des scripts de déploiement à votre déploiement à l’aide de paramètres et de sorties.